Раздел: Документация
0 ... 43 44 45 46 47 48 49 ... 55 представить, какой труд необходимо затратить, чтобы все получилось хорошо, и новый микроконтроллер после такой процедуры заработал! Отметим также, что пример приведен для микросхемы в корпусе MQFP48 с шагом 0,65 мм. Для микроконтроллеров в корпусах MQFP52 и тем более - TQFP64 с шагом 0,5 мм процедура существенно усложняется. Процедуру замены микроконтроллера, приведенную на рис. 8.2, можно рекомендовать только для ремонта готового изделия, но ни в коем случае — для его разработки. Для разработки устройств, в состав которых входят подобные микроконтроллеры, можно предложить следующий прием. Вначале изготавливается плата-переходник, например TQFP64-PGA, на которой распаиваются: микроконтроллер и система штырьков, точно совпадающих с отверстиями в панельке PGA64. Панелька PGA64 легко впаивается в достаточно простую макетную плату, на которой обычным изолированным многожильным проводом (например, МГТФ) вручную проводятся все необходимые соединения. После этого плата-переходник с микроконтроллером вставляется в панельку PGA, и начинается разработка программного обеспечения. При необходимости на макетную плату добавляются новые микросхемы, и т.п. Такой путь существенно быстрее любой разводки и изготовления платы для разработки. Кроме того, после окончания разработки плата-переходник с микроконтроллером легко вытаскивается из макетной платы для следующей разработки. При необходимости замены одного микроконтроллера другим (например, с целью увеличения (или уменьшения) его внутренней памяти программ), плата-переходник с одним микроконтроллером легко заменяется на другую (рис. 8.3). Рис. 8.3. Макетирование устройств при помощи платы-переходника и макетной платы с установленной панелькой PGA Рис. 8.4. Вариант разводки переходника MQFP52-PGA64 Рис. 8.5. Вариант разводки переходника TQFP64-PGA64 Возможные варианты разводки плат-переходников для корпусов MQFP52 и TQFP64 соответственно приведены на рис. 8.4 и рис. 8.5. Для других типов корпусов микросхем с планарными выводами, но либо с другим расположением выводов, либо с меньшим или большим числом выводов можно порекомендовать аналогичную разводку. Отметим, наконец, что развести и изготовить такие платы-переходники существенно быстрее и дешевле, чем разводить и изготавливать платы, предназначенные только для разработки устройств. 8.3. Программаторы микроконтроллеров Современные микроконтроллеры - системы на одном кристалле, как уже неоднократно говорилось, позволяют производить программирование в системе, т.е. программировать внутреннюю память программ на готовом изделии (плате). В связи с этим может сложиться ошибочное мнение, что программаторы для них не нужны, а при ориентации производства на использование только таких микроконтроллеров про программаторы можно, наконец, вообще забыть. Однако это не совсем так. 0 ... 43 44 45 46 47 48 49 ... 55
|